MySQL二进制日志查看命令详解
介绍MySQL二进制日志查看命令的使用方法及其作用。
一、什么是MySQL二进制日志?
MySQL二进制日志是MySQL数据库中的一种日志文件,用于记录所有对数据库进行的更改操作,包括增、删、改等操作。
二、为什么要使用MySQL二进制日志?
MySQL二进制日志的主要作用是用于数据恢复和数据复制。
1. 数据恢复:当数据库出现故障或数据损坏时,可以通过MySQL二进制日志进行数据恢复。
2. 数据复制:MySQL二进制日志可以用于将一个MySQL数据库的数据复制到另一个MySQL数据库中,实现数据同步。
三、如何查看MySQL二进制日志?
MySQL提供了多种命令用于查看MySQL二进制日志,常用的命令有以下几种:
ysqlbinlog命令:用于查看MySQL二进制日志文件的内容。
ary logs命令:用于查看当前MySQL服务器上所有的二进制日志文件。
logts命令:用于查看指定二进制日志文件中的所有事件。
ysqlbinlogeysqlbinloge命令:用于查看指定时间范围内的二进制日志事件。
ysqlbinlog命令查看MySQL二进制日志?
ysqlbinlog命令是用于查看MySQL二进制日志文件的内容的,其基本语法如下:
ysqlbinlogs] log-file [log-file ...]
sysqlbinlog命令的选项,log-file表示要查看的二进制日志文件。
ysqlbinlog命令选项有以下几种:
1. -h:指定MySQL服务器主机名。
2. -u:指定连接MySQL服务器的用户名。
3. -p:指定连接MySQL服务器的密码。
4. --base64-output=decode-rows:将查看到的二进制日志文件中的base64编码的数据解码。
ee:用于指定要查看的二进制日志文件中的事件时间范围。
ysqlbinlogarylogtsysqlbinlogee。
声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!
若转载请注明出处: MySQL二进制日志查看命令详解
本文地址: https://pptw.com/jishu/290066.html